Le Grand-Duché du Bas-Rhin , ou province du Bas-Rhin , fut de 1815 à 1822 une province du Royaume de Prusse dont le chef-lieu était Coblence.
En effet, début 1814, les territoires situés sur la rive gauche du Rhin furent répartis entre le gouvernement général du Rhin moyen et le gouvernement général du Bas-Rhin dont les territoires débordaient sur les anciens Pays-Bas autrichiens.
